The Greatest Common Factor definition is the largest integer factor that is present between a set of numbers.It is also known as the Greatest Common Divisor, Greatest Common Denominator (GCD), Highest Common Factor (HCF), or Highest Common Divisor (HCD).This is important in certain applications of mathematics such as simplifying polynomials where often it's essential to pull out common factors.
